- The distance between Cantonnw, Sd, Usa and Savannakhet, Laos is approximately 13,034 km or 8,099 mi.
- To reach Cantonnw, Sd in this distance one would set out from Savannakhet bearing 17.7°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Cantonnw, Sd bearing 156.6° or SSE .
- Cantonnw, Sd has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Savannakhet has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Cantonnw, Sd is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Savannakhet is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 17 °C (30.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 24.1 °C (43.4°F) more in Cantonnw, Sd.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 837.8 mm (33 in) less which is equivalent to 837.8 l/m² (20.56 US gal/ft²) or 8,378,000 l/ha (895,664 US gal/ac) less. About 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 24° lower in Cantonnw, Sd than in Savannakhet.
